There’s no witness list available, yet, but Congress will hold a hearing on grassroots lobbying this Thursday. Chairman Edward J. Markey (D-Mass.) of the Select Committee on Energy Independence and Global Warming announced today that he will be holding an investigative hearing into the fraudulent letters sent to Congress on clean energy and climate legislation.
